California Court of Appeal
Verga v. WCAB, C055711
Denial of compensation for psychiatric injury allegedly caused by harassment and persecution by petitioner's supervisor and co-workers is affirmed as substantial evidence supports the factual findings that petitioner's supervisor and co-workers did not persecute or harass her. Instead, it was petitioner who caused the stressful work environment by being rude, inflexible, easily upset, and demeaning toward other employees.
